Study Shows that Supportive Adults Are Key In Reducing HIV Among Trans Youth

A recent study out of the United States has highlighted the need for trans-inclusive training for health providers, trans-inclusive sexuality education, and supportive adults, in the fight to reduce the rates of HIV transmission in trans-youth.
